Top 10 Reasons to Invest in Wrought Iron Gates for your Home

Your gating is what marks the entry point to your residence and as such it’s understandable that you’d want something that’s functional and aesthetically pleasing. Your gates are one of the first things visitors and potential buyers will notice about your property, giving you a great incentive to invest in a gating solution if you’re looking to impress.

1: Excellent rust resistance

Wrought iron is far more protected from rust than traditional iron due to the fact it is an alloy. The iron is mixed with a fibrous material known as slag which helps the wrought iron to be more resistant to rust. This all helps keep your gates looking beautiful for longer.

 

2: Restoration is easy

Wrought iron gates aren’t immune to wear, but restoring them is incredibly easy. All the gate needs is a simple paint job to look great for the next 3 to 4 years. The more thorough the paint job, the longer the effects will last.

 

3: High durability

Wrought iron is considerably more durable in comparison to wood and vinyl. It’s a very tough alloy that is far more resistant to high impacts than other types of gates. Wrought iron is highly resistant to dents and bending. This all means that wrought iron gates are the sturdiest choice you can make.

5: Highly customisable

One of the most popular features of wrought iron is how malleable it is, making it possible to shape it into any kind of design you like. This enables you to come up with personalized gate designs that are truly unique to your property, something you can’t do with other kinds of gates.

 

6: Artistic metalworking

The process of iron forging and manual labour with specialised tools makes wrought iron a highly artistic product that looks absolutely stunning. This adds a high level of sophistication to your home as you know your gates and fencing were crafted by a metalworking artist rather than by a machine.

 

7. Easily repaired

If a portion of your wrought iron gate needs to be repaired, you don’t need to replace the entire section of gate. The damaged area can be fixed easily by a professional specialist in wrought iron fencing.

9: Room for personalisation

The high malleability of wrought iron means that it can be moulded into a wide variety of shapes and designs, twisting and turning any way you like. This invites heaps of creative ideas like putting your initials or family name in the gate.

 

10: Environmentally friendly

Because of the high durability of wrought iron, you’ll save on natural resources as you won’t need to replace them as often as other types of material. Wrought iron can also be recycled and sold as scrap metal. Wrought iron gates are also highly collectible as architectural antiques, making them even longer lasting in their value.
